Generate summary with AI

Artificial intelligence (AI) has rewritten the rules of software development. Tasks that once required hours of focused work on coding, testing, and documentation now move at lightning speed. Using AI-powered solutions, teams can deliver more stable results with fewer bottlenecks, marking a significant evolution in AI software development and how modern systems are built and maintained.

Key Takeaways

  • AI software development accelerates delivery cycles by automating routine tasks like debugging, documentation, and code generation.
  • Intelligent testing and security scanning reduce vulnerabilities and boost release quality.
  • AI-enhanced collaboration improves handoffs between developers, quality assurance (QA) teams, and IT operations.
  • Today’s tools can unify AI, automation, and remote monitoring and management capabilities to streamline software development end-to-end.
  • AI software development enables IT teams to support multisite environments with proactive, scalable Tier 1 support.

How AI Reshaped Core Development Workflows

AI software development has streamlined many stages of the software development lifecycle (SDLC), from planning to deployment. It does this by converting time-consuming manual tasks into automated, intelligent workflows. AI’s impact on software development includes faster delivery, higher accuracy, and reduced friction points. These improvements span every phase of the lifecycle, from planning to deployment and beyond.

Faster Planning and Requirements Gathering

AI has significantly improved accuracy during software development planning. Today’s tools can analyze historical data, user behavior, and codebases to help teams more accurately estimate work and define project scope. Predictive analytics identifies potential slowdowns before coding begins, improving sprint planning and reducing rework.

Using AI, backlog grooming tools can assess dependencies, surface related tasks, and even suggest optimal sequencing. If your IT department manages large or distributed environments, this technology can dramatically reduce your administrative overhead and keep your workflows predictable.

AI-Driven Code Generation and Optimization

Generative AI in programming has become a foundational part of software development. Developers can now produce boilerplate code, database queries, and user interface elements in seconds, then refine results manually. This accelerates delivery while preserving oversight.

But even more important is AI’s ability to boost code quality. Intelligent engines analyze functions, architecture patterns, and performance data, then recommend:

  • More efficient algorithms
  • Better memory usage
  • Simplified or refactored logic
  • Dead code removal

Together, these improvements keep applications easier to maintain and boost resilience over time.

Smarter, Automated Testing at Scale

If you want to see the biggest AI impact on software development, testing is a great place to start. Using AI, testing platforms can map application logic, autogenerate test cases, and apply predictive analytics to surface likely defects. This substantially expands coverage while reducing human error and speeding up test cycles. Machine learning models detect failures earlier in the pipeline, which is particularly valuable in complex or distributed systems.

AI improves testing by:

  • Predicting failure-prone areas
  • Auto-generating regression tests
  • Identifying flaky tests
  • Prioritizing high-impact test paths

The result is a testing process that feels lighter, smarter, and far more proactive, helping your team catch important issues sooner and protect your product’s overall quality.

Continuous Integration and Continuous Deployment (CI/CD) Optimization

Teams are also seeing AI transform their CI/CD workflows. By analyzing run times, dependencies, and failure patterns, these tools can:

  • Auto-parallelize critical jobs
  • Suggest or implement pipeline optimizations
  • Detect bottlenecks before developers encounter them
  • Improve artifact management

These enhancements shorten development cycles and increase release frequency.

AI Strengthens Security and Compliance Throughout the SDLC

Security begins long before deployment. AI software development integrates continuous scanning, threat detection, and compliance validation into each phase, prioritizing security and reducing overall exposure.

AI supports stronger security and compliance by:

  • Proactively identifying vulnerabilities using models trained on extensive datasets of known weaknesses, far outperforming manual scanning alone.
  • Enforcing policies automatically by checking code-style rules, validating access controls, and monitoring adherence to standards like SOC 2 and HIPAA.
  • Improving incident response by adding context to alerts, analyzing logs, and surfacing patterns that help teams eliminate false positives and respond more effectively.

AI’s role in security shifts it from a late-stage checkpoint to a continuous safeguard that strengthens every part of the development process. Learn more about how Atera helps IT teams automate workflows and integrate AI-driven defenses directly into their operational environment.

AI Improves Collaboration Across IT and Development Teams

As software systems grow more complex and distributed, AI improves communication, visibility, and collaboration across IT and development teams. These capabilities streamline shared workflows, reduce friction during handoffs, and help your teams stay aligned as your environment scales. Key improvements include automated documentation, smarter workload distribution, and enhanced operational monitoring.

AI supports cross-team collaboration by:

  • Creating shared context with automated documentation: AI in programming can automatically generate API documentation, architecture summaries, system diagrams, change logs, and code explanations. This reduces friction during handoffs across development, security, QA, and IT operations.
  • Distributing workloads more intelligently: AI monitors patterns across projects and teams, identifying developers and technicians who might be overloaded and suggesting balanced task allocation to support healthier, more sustainable cycles.
  • Enhancing operational monitoring and visibility: With tools like remote monitoring and management software, AI helps IT teams detect performance issues early and collaborate with developers on proactive remediation before those issues cause disruptions.

These AI-driven capabilities make collaboration more seamless across your entire organization, helping you work together and respond to issues with great speed and clarity. For leaders looking to strengthen remote IT management and unify development and operations, Atera provides an AI-powered platform to centralize your workflows.

AI Enables Autonomous IT Support for Software Environments

AI software development doesn’t end with deployment. It also shifts how your environment is supported over time. AI in IT support tools can automate many of the tasks that once bogged teams down with mundane manual work. This helps you move from reactive troubleshooting to proactive operations.

With today’s AI-powered platforms, your team can:

  • Automatically resolve Tier 1 issues before tickets ever reach a technician
  • Generate scripts on demand to accelerate fixes and configuration changes
  • Deploy updates and remediation actions across hundreds of devices at once
  • Deliver proactive monitoring with minimal manual intervention

This is particularly valuable for IT departments supporting multisite environments like hospitals and medical centers, where even brief downtime disrupts operations. With AI-driven automation, you can keep uptime consistent while also reducing the day-to-day operational burden on your IT and development teams.

How AI Will Continue Transforming Software Development

The future looks promising for AI software development, with technology enabling even more dramatic improvements. In the near future, the industry is likely to see:

  • Autonomous coding assistants embedded in integrated development environments (IDEs)
  • Self-healing infrastructure powered by continuous AI monitoring
  • Fully automated security governance
  • Intelligent resource scaling
  • Predictive maintenance for cloud-native systems

As AI capabilities evolve, IT and development teams will shift from tactical troubleshooting to high-level architectural strategy.

Creating Scalable, Intelligent Software Environments

AI has fundamentally reshaped software development, from planning and coding to testing, deployment, and long-term support. AI software development tools bring more efficient cycles, stronger releases, and smoother operations across every environment.

With AI Copilot and IT Autopilot, Atera empowers organizations to automate routine workloads, deliver proactive Tier 1 support, and maintain stable, scalable systems across every location. The result is faster innovation, higher uptime, and future-ready IT operations.

Ready to experience how AI can help your IT team? Sign up for our free 30-day trial and see how Atera’s AI automation can help your IT support team.

Was this helpful?

Related Articles

The AI Startups Turning South Korea Into a Global Innovation Powerhouse

Read now

The Japanese AI Companies That Could Change Global Tech

Read now

The Chinese AI Surge That’s Redefining Global Competition

Read now

The French AI Boom You Can’t Afford to Ignore in 2026

Read now

Endless IT possibilities

Boost your productivity with Atera’s intuitive, centralized all-in-one platform